Study Summary

This study is being done to look at how tucatinib might affect the way another drug (metformin) works. It will look at healthy volunteers and how tucatinib affects how the body absorbs metformin. This will help us find out whether tucatinib is safe to give together with metformin. The study will also look at how tucatinib affects how the kidneys work.

Interventions

  • DRUG Metformin
  • DRUG Tucatinib
  • DRUG Iohexol
